Learning objectives


Allow the student to know and understand the main emergencies of the pediatric age and the management methods.

Prerequisites


Basic concepts of emergency-urgency.

Course unit content


- PBLS-D (Pediatric Basic Life Support-Defibrillation)
- Domestic accidents
- Poisonings and intoxications
- Trauma in the child
- Therapy of fever and pain in the child
- Principles of antibiotic therapy
- Clearing of the airways and principles of non-invasive ventilation
